Job Summary
To manage all logistical aspects of service jobs, repairs, and inspections for the appropriate service department location of Ace Industries, Inc. The service manager fields all service calls, provides customer service when needed, allocates technicians and resources, quotes and orders, job materials and labor, confirms job completion and billing, and follows up with customers and technicians. Office duties also include HR documentation and fleet service support. Other duties may be included.
Essential Duties
- Support customers by effectively interfacing with customer and technicians in repairing equipment and planning maintenance as needed.
- Evaluate and make recommendations regarding required repairs or inspections.
- Maintains rapports with customers by examining complaints; identifying solutions;suggesting improved methods and techniques; recommending system improvements.
- Documents service and installation actions by completing forms, reports and inspectionreports.
- Builds and maintains customer confidence by maintaining good response time,informing customer of problems, and completing the job in a timely and efficientmanner.
- Confirm job completion and perform billing and invoicing.
- Perform HR documentation and fleet service support for vehicles.
